Papers, 1788-1877 / [George K. Jenkins, et al.].

Minutes, lists of certificates, members and marriages, and other records of various meetings of the Society of Friends in Delaware, New Jersey, Ohio, Pennsylvania and Virginia; records of Quaker schools and organizations, including the Ohio Yearly Meeting and its Committee on Indian Affairs, the New Garden Monthly Meeting, the Short Creek Meeting, and the Free Produce Association. Includes a journal of Jenkins' observations of Quaker colonies he visited in Canada, Indiana, Michigan, Ohio and West Virginia; an account of the immigration of William Harrison from York County, Virginia, to Mount Pleasant, Ohio (1817); and a memoranda book (1849-60) kept by David Updegraff on visits to Yearly Meetings in Indiana, Maryland and Pennsylvania.

1.8 linear ft.

Black Water Monthly Meeting [Also called Surry, Burley and Gravelly Run Monthly Meeting before 1800] established: 1672, 1692, 1702 or 1737 depending upon the record, continued after 1752 as Surry or Black Water. Surviving records began in 1752. Divided: 1800 into Blackwater Monthly Meeting and (The Upper Gravelly Run, Burley) Monthly meeting. Discontinued: 1807. Ohio Yearly Meeting (Society of Friends : 1813-1828)

http://n2t.net/ark:/99166/w69w5h6c (corporateBody)

In 1808 Redstone, Salem, and Short Creek quarterly meetings of the Society of Friends, originating within the Baltimore Yearly Meeting, requested a new yarly meeting west of the Allegheny Mountains. The Ohio Yearly Meeting "set off" in 1813 included Ohio, Indiana Territory, and adjacent parts of Pennsylvania and Indiana. In 1820, the Ohio Yearly Meeting parented the Indiana Yearly Meeting.
